Romero, Alan was born on January 6, 1966 in Cincinnati, Ohio, United States.

Brigham Young University (Bachelor of Arts, summa cum laude, 1990). Harvard University (Juris Doctor, cum laude, 1993). Spoken languages: Thai.
Worked at Holme Roberts & Owen LLP (Denver, Colorado) specializing in General Civil Practice in all State and Federal Courts. Admitted to the bar, 1993, Utah.
1994, United States. District Court, District of Utah. President, Harvard Journal on Legislation. "Interpretive Directions in Statutes," 31 Harv.
J. on Legis. 211, 1994. "Including Legal Services in State Sales Taxes," 29 Harv. J. on Legis. 280, 1992.
Bigelow Fellow, University of Chicago Law School, 1995-1996. (Salt Lake City Office). Overview: Holme Roberts & Owen LLP was founded in 1898, only 40 years after Denver's birth, by two experienced litigators whose primary clients were railroad and mining companies.
Today the firm still represents such interests, among them Southern Pacific Railroad and Newmont Gold Company, but now its lawyers number 180 or more and its clients also include local and national leaders in such industries as telecommunications, banking, corporate finance, health care, electronics and oil and gas.
